Re: Mary E. V. Hill's FamilyRoots Organizer Color-coding filing system
Mike
I find it very useful as I can see at a glance which folder to go for, black for death certificates, red for marriage and green for births then there are different colours for parish registers, censuses etc. As you know Mike I like to keep things simple. It might help others.
